Abstract

A pressure sensing lead, wherein a hollow needle extending from the distal end of the lead is coupled to a pressure transducer. The hollow needle may be coiled and adapted to be screwed into human tissue, for example through the ventricular septum from the right ventricle into the left ventricle of a patient's heart, or through the wall of the heart into the pericardial sac. Alternatively, the hollow needle may be straight and a separate coiled needle mounted around the straight needle may be provided to affix the lead to body tissue. Pressure gradients are communicated from the tip of the hollow needle to its base and applied to the pressure sensor, allowing, for example, left ventricular pressure measurements to be taken from the right ventricle or pericardial sac pressure measurements to be taken from within the heart without the necessity of the pressure sensor itself passing through the heart wall.

What is claimed is: 
     
       1. A pressure sensor lead comprising: an elongated implantable lead body having proximal and distal ends and having at least one electrical conductor wire therein extending between said proximal and distal ends;   a pressure sensor means for generating an electrical output signal corresponding to pressure applied thereto, said pressure sensor means being disposed near said distal end of said lead and coupled to said at least one electrical conductor wire;   a tissue piercing hollow needle having a base and a tip and an internal lumen, mounted to said pressure sensor means such that lumen serves as means to communicate pressure to said pressure sensor means, wherein said needle is electrically conductive and is electrically coupled to said at least one electrical conductor wire.   
     
     
       2. A pressure sensor lead in accordance with claim 1, wherein said lumen is filled with a pressure-conducting medium. 
     
     
       3. A pressure sensor lead in accordance with claim 2, wherein said pressure-conducting medium is silicone rubber. 
     
     
       4. A pressure sensor lead in accordance with claim 2, wherein said pressure-conducting medium is a non-compressible liquid. 
     
     
       5. A pressure sensor lead in accordance with claim 4, wherein said medium is a saline solution. 
     
     
       6. A pressure sensor lead in accordance with claim 4, wherein said medium is fluid silicone. 
     
     
       7. A pressure sensor lead in accordance with claim 1, wherein a hole is provided in said hollow needle at a point between said base and said tip. 
     
     
       8. A pressure sensor lead according to claim 1 wherein said sensor means comprises a conductive housing and wherein said housing is coupled to said at least one electrical conductor wire. 
     
     
       9. A pressure sensor lead according to claim 1 wherein said at least one conductor wire comprises two mutually insulated electrical conductors. 
     
     
       10. A pressure sensor lead according to claim 1 further comprising a solid, coiled needle mounted to the said pressure sensor means. 
     
     
       11. A pressure sensor lead comprising: an elongated implantable lead body having proximal and distal ends and having an electrical conductor therein extending between said proximal and distal ends;   a pressure sensor means for generating an electrical output signal corresponding to pressure applied thereto, said pressure sensor means being disposed near said distal end of said lead and coupled to said electrical conductor;   a hollow needle having a base and a tip and an internal lumen, mounted to said pressure sensor means such that lumen serves as means to communicate pressure to said pressure sensor means, wherein said hollow needle is a coiled needle.   
     
     
       12. A pressure sensor lead in accordance with claim 11, further comprising a stopper retractably disposed within said coiled needle. 
     
     
       13. A pressure sensor lead in accordance with claim 12, further comprising a spring, coupling said stopper to said pressure sensor means. 
     
     
       14. A pressure sensing lead, comprising: an elongated implantable lead body having proximal and distal ends;   a pressure sensor means for sensing pressure adjacent the distal end of said lead body, said pressure sensor means comprising a hollow needle extendable from the distal end of said lead;   a coiled needle, mounted to said distal end of said lead body, around said hollow needle.   
     
     
       15. A pressure sensing lead according to claim 14, further comprising means for screwing said coiled needle into body tissue. 
     
     
       16. A pressure sensing lead according to claim 15, further comprising means for advancing said hollow needle into said body tissue after screwing said coiled needle into body tissue. 
     
     
       17. A pressure sensing lead according to claim 16 further comprising a flexible tube extending through said elongated lead body and advanceable through said hollow needle.
